ZERO GRAVITY CIRCUS PERFORMANCE
aerial circus show! This Toronto-based performance group creates shows
for events all across North America and around the world. They have
built themselves into an important hub of activity in that realm and
any incredible new performer that comes to Toronto ends up at Zero
Gravity with their talent. Zero Gravity will be holding a special
Harvest version of their regular Lunacy Cabaret. They will be erecting
their steel acrobat rigging near the pyramid and you can expect
sweeping aerial dancers, breakdancers, jugglers and acrobatics. Their
show will lead up to the lighting of the bonfire. We are so lucky and
looking forward to this part of the festival.

Another gig, and if you're looking for something new in your aural experience, this is the one!
Ever since I setup my “little” home theater with a 5.1 speaker setup,
I've been seriously interested in mixing music in 5.1. Nuclear
Ramjet has crafted their set specifically for this so I'm interested to
see how it goes. Hopefully lots of the .1! (“low frequency
effect”, a.k.a. mad bass)
Just a heads up that space is going to be really, really limited, so
it's worth coming early. It's a studio space, so it'll be nice
and “intimate”. Plus, I asked to open so you'll get to hear
me!

Once again it’s time to kiss the summer good-bye, boogie to our
favorite DJs & performers, and to gather by the bonfire, on the
dance floor and under the stars. This year’s new location, Wholearth
Farmstudio, is near Coburg, Ont. We’d like to send our deepest
condolences to Aldida Farm for their loss, and many thanks for their
kindness over the years. Rocco, our friend & partner, will be
greatly missed.
